Actress Candace Cameron Bure is relying on God amid the recent backlash she has received.
Earlier this week, The âFuller Houseâ actress read a Bible verse on her Instagram Story after Hilary Duffâs husband, Matthew Koma, criticized her for a TikTok video she made on the Fourth of July, with Bruce Springsteenâs song âBorn In The USAâ playing in the background.
âYeah, the song youâre playing?â Koma shared on TikTok. âItâs about veterans coming home from Vietnam and being treated like s***. Yeah, itâs not about, itâs not the Fourth of July.â
In response, Bure posted a video of her reading the Bible verse Isaiah 12:2 along with the caption, âScripture memory day,â according to The Daily Wire.
âThe Lord is my salvation. I will trust Him and not be afraid. For He, and He alone, is my strength and my defender. He has become my salvation,â Bure shared.
This came after a âSo You Think You Can Danceâ judge, Jojo Siwa, posted a video on her TikTok where she shared that Bure was âthe rudestâ Celebrity she ever met.
Bure posted a video on her Instagram where she addressed Siwaâs TikTok video and said she apologized to her.
